402: Ciara Bennett on Premium Homemade Granola.

Creating a line of homemade nutritious and delicious snacks.


Ciara is the founder of VintageOats, a Phoenix based, premium granola company.  Originally from Joliet Illinois she has been a resident of Arizona for over 20 years. As a proud mother of a 2 and 7-year-old she was looking for better choices to feed them and her journey was the inspiration to launch her company.

She is the creative mind behind all her premium flavors of granola, which focus on healthy, non-GMO ingredients and no artificial flavors, preservatives or colors.  Primarily selling at farmers markets and other local events, she is expanding to offer her homemade premium granola products online.

As a young mother of two, and having just left corporate America, Ciara Bennett wanted something that was going to be helpful and healthful for her young children.  An inspiration to start making high-quality snacking granola also moved her to build a business around this product while allowing her to keep her own identity.  Now she makes Vintage Oats, a line of premium granola with unique & tasty flavors her kids love and so do her customers.

As well as:

  • Her failure – Being in her kitchen testing recipes in the beginning and burning the results time after time; and getting some negative feedback while she was starting out.
  • Her success – Coming up with the vision for this business and bringing it to fruition.
  • Her drive – She wants to change the generation going forward and be great for herself and the people around her.
  • Her advice – Don’t allow fear to control your life.
